Free Seeds at the Walla Walla Public Library

Walla Walla Public Library 238 E. Alder, Walla Walla, United States

The seasonal seed library is returning to the Walla Walla Public Library, with over 40 varieties of vegetables and herbs available to anyone with a library card and a desire to grow something—no green thumb required.
